EPS 300 is a type of expanded polystyrene foam that has a density of 3 pounds per cubic foot This density level makes it ideal for applications where a higher level of strength and durability is required EPS 300 is often used in the packaging of delicate and fragile items, such as electronics, appliances, and medical supplies, to provide cushioning and protection during shipping and handling.

One of the key benefits of EPS 300 is its excellent insulation properties The closed-cell structure of expanded polystyrene foam traps air within its cells, providing a barrier against heat transfer This makes EPS 300 an ideal choice for insulating buildings, refrigeration units, and other temperature-sensitive applications EPS 300 is also moisture-resistant, making it suitable for use in humid or wet environments without compromising its performance.

When it comes to protecting fragile items during shipping and handling, EPS 300 excels in providing cushioning and shock absorption The foam’s cellular structure allows it to compress and absorb impact energy, minimizing the risk of damage to the packaged items eps 300. This level of protection is crucial for delicate products that are prone to breakage or scratching during transit.

In the construction industry, EPS 300 is widely used as an insulation material for buildings and homes The foam’s thermal resistance properties help improve energy efficiency and reduce heating and cooling costs EPS 300 can be installed in walls, roofs, and floors to create a continuous barrier against heat loss or gain, keeping indoor spaces comfortable year-round.

In the food and beverage industry, EPS 300 is commonly used for packaging perishable goods and maintaining product freshness during transport The foam’s insulating properties help prevent temperature fluctuations that can compromise the quality and safety of food products EPS 300 is also hygienic and non-toxic, making it a safe choice for direct contact with food items.
